Technical Specifications

Series -
Package Tube
Part Status Active
Amplifier Type General Purpose
Number of Circuits 2
Output Type -
Slew Rate 0.15V/µs
Gain Bandwidth Product 500 kHz
-3db Bandwidth -
Current - Input Bias 50 pA
Voltage - Input Offset 80 µV
Current - Supply 525µA (x2 Channels)
Current - Output / Channel -
Voltage - Supply, Single/Dual (±) ±2V ~ 20V
Operating Temperature -40°C ~ 85°C
Mounting Type Through Hole
Package / Case 8-DIP (0.300", 7.62mm)
Supplier Device Package 8-PDIP
